The Wikimedia Foundation Community Resources team is setting up new Regional Committees for Grants, as part of their grants strategy relaunch. They encourage Wikimedians and free knowledge advocates to be part of these committees, which will act as key strategic thought partners to help understand the complexities of any region, provide knowledge and expertise to applicants, support successful movement activities and make funding decisions for grant applications in the region. Committees will be established for the following regions:

   - Middle East and Africa
   - SAARC region (Includes Afghanistan, Bangladesh, Bhutan, India, the
   Maldives, Nepal, Pakistan and Sri Lanka)
   - East, Southeast Asia, and Pacific (ESEAP) region
   - Latin America (LATAM) and The Caribbean
   - United States and Canada
   - Northern and Western Europe
   - Central and Eastern Europe (CEE)

All details about the Committees and how to apply can be found on meta here. The deadline is 4th June. If you have questions or comments, the grants team at the Foundation asks that you add them to the discussion page for the relaunch (link above).
